Biological Background: VPS16 Function and Localization
- VPS16 (vacuolar protein sorting-associated protein 16 homolog), also known as hVPS16 or DYT30, is a core component of the HOPS and CORVET endosomal tethering complexes. It plays a critical role in vesicle-mediated protein trafficking to lysosomal compartments, including the endocytic and autophagic pathways. Related references: PMID:11382755, PMID:23351085, PMID:24554770
- VPS16 is required for the fusion of endosomes and autophagosomes with lysosomes; this function depends on its association with VPS33A (but not VPS33B) and involves STX17 but not UVRAG. Related references: PMID:25783203, PMID:24554770
- The protein localizes to late endosome/lysosome membranes, early endosomes, clathrin-coated vesicles, and autophagosomes, consistent with its role in tethering and fusion events.
- VPS16 is ubiquitously expressed across human tissues, supporting its fundamental role in membrane trafficking.
- Mutations in VPS16 are associated with dystonia (DYT30). The protein undergoes alternative splicing and nitration, and is identified in proteomics reference datasets.
- The full-length human VPS16 protein (839 amino acids) has a predicted molecular mass of approximately 95 kDa.
Experimental Guidance and Technical Tips
- The immunogen spans the C‑terminal region (aa 540–839); the polyclonal antibody may recognize full‑length VPS16 and possibly isoforms containing this segment.
- For western blotting, a predominant band near 95 kDa is expected in human, mouse, and rat lysates. Consider using cell lines with moderate to high VPS16 expression (e.g., HeLa, HEK293) as positive controls.
- In ELISA, the antibody can be applied as a capture or detection reagent; optimize coating concentration and blocking conditions for your specific assay format.
- Cross‑reactivity has been confirmed for human, mouse, and rat. Detection in other species may be possible due to sequence conservation but should be validated experimentally.
